On the Representation of Symmetric and Antisymmetric Tensors

Wolfgang Hackbusch ()
Additional contact information
Wolfgang Hackbusch: Max-Planck-Institut Mathematik in den Naturwissenschaften

A chapter in Contemporary Computational Mathematics - A Celebration of the 80th Birthday of Ian Sloan, 2018, pp 483-515 from Springer

Abstract: Abstract Various tensor formats are used for the data-sparse representation of large-scale tensors. Here we investigate how symmetric or antisymmetric tensors can be represented. We mainly investigate the hierarchical format, but also the use of the canonical format is mentioned.
